WebJun 19, 2024 · Unplug and reconnect the earbuds. This might fix the issue that causes the crackling. Check the audio cable jack connection on wired earbuds. Gently push it to ensure a proper connection between the audio cable and the device. Clean the device's audio jack. Debris build-up can cause crackling sounds.
